## Deployment

The Quartzlane API runs behind the Fennick load balancer. The balancer probes each instance on the health endpoint every few seconds; two consecutive failures pull the node from rotation, one success returns it. Deploy with rolling replacement only — blue/green is not wired up. Keep the drain window longer than the probe interval or you will flap nodes mid-deploy. Health probes hit the app directly, bypassing the cache tier. The health-check configuration the balancer currently applies is shown below.

settings of kawep-tahag:
[silax]
team = briys
access_code = ac_dc6864
host = silax.crelvostack.test
port = 8080
owner = drudor.aldok
peer = caswyn.zemvardata.local

Handover note — from Director Halvers to Director Quint, for branch managers. Next year's training budget is set at last year's level plus a 3% uplift, ring-fenced for the Brightline certification programme. Branch allocations will follow the usual headcount formula; Tamworth-on-Lea and Castleden get a supplementary amount for new starters. Unspent funds lapse at year end, no rollover this time. Please submit branch plans by end of November. The confidential business context is appended directly below this note.

management briefing: The finance team signed off on a budget of $3.1 million for Project Rusir. The renewal with Casokax Works closes at $13.5 million a year, 15 percent below the last contract.

The queue-depth autoscaler now ships with a lower scale-up threshold and a shorter cooldown. Clusters upgraded from 3.1 inherit the new defaults unless overridden. Expect more aggressive worker provisioning on the Dunmore and Aylesbrook tiers; customers may notice brief cost increases before steady state. Scale-down behavior is unchanged. If a customer reports flapping, check their override file first, then compare against the shipped defaults. For reference when triaging tickets, the new default configuration values are reproduced below.

settings of bahif-yajof:
JORIX_PIN=2662
JORIX_TENANT=rusax
JORIX_METRICS_HOST=metrics.jorix.xolmario.corp
JORIX_SEAL=seal_a93c2147
JORIX_STANDBY_TEAM=wenius